The Anatomy of a Sports Bra

A high-performance sports bra is more than just fabric and elastic. It is a multi-layered system designed to provide support, comfort, and moisture management. Understanding its construction is essential for any brand looking to enter or expand in the activewear market.

Key Materials and Components

  • Outer Fabric: Typically a blend of nylon and spandex (or polyester and spandex) for durability, breathability, and stretch. The choice of fabric affects the bra's feel, moisture-wicking properties, and longevity.
  • Lining: Often made from a soft, moisture-wicking knit to provide next-to-skin comfort and additional support.
  • Padding (Cups): Removable or sewn-in foam cups that offer shape and modesty. The density and shape of the cups are critical for different support levels.
  • Underwire (Optional): For maximum support, some bras incorporate a cushioned underwire that follows the inframammary fold. This requires precise engineering to avoid discomfort.
  • Elastic Bands: High-performance elastic is used for the underband and straps. These must withstand repeated stretching without losing their shape.
  • Closures: Hook-and-eye closures, front zippers, or pullover designs each have unique construction requirements.
  • Stitching: Specialized threads, often polyester or nylon, are used for strength and flexibility. Flatlock seams reduce chafing and increase durability.
  • The Construction Process: A Step-by-Step Overview

  • Design and Pattern Making: The process begins with a design concept, which is translated into a technical sketch and then a pattern. This pattern is the blueprint for cutting the fabric.
  • Fabric Cutting: Using either manual or automated cutting machines, the fabric pieces are cut according to the pattern. Precision is vital to ensure all pieces align correctly.
  • Sewing and Assembly: Skilled operators sew the various components together. This is the most labor-intensive step, with multiple stages: attaching cups, sewing underband, adding straps, and finishing seams.
  • Elastic Application: Elastic bands are carefully sewn to the underband and along the top edge to provide support and shape retention.
  • Closure Attachment: Hooks, eyes, or zippers are attached with reinforced stitching to ensure durability.
  • Quality Inspection: Each bra undergoes a thorough inspection for defects, including seam integrity, elastic tension, and overall appearance.
  • Finishing and Packaging: Loose threads are trimmed, the bra is steamed or pressed, and then folded and packaged for shipment.
  • OEM vs. ODM: Choosing Your Manufacturing Path

    When partnering with a manufacturer, you'll typically choose between OEM and ODM services. Understanding the difference is crucial for your brand's strategy.

    OEM (Original Equipment Manufacturing)

    With OEM, you provide the manufacturer with your design and specifications. The manufacturer produces the product exactly to your requirements. This is ideal for established brands with a clear vision and specific design assets. You have full control over the design, but you are responsible for the R&D and pattern development.

    ODM (Original Design Manufacturing)

    In an ODM arrangement, the manufacturer uses their existing designs and manufacturing processes to create a product that can be customized with your branding (e.g., colors, logos). This is a faster and often more cost-effective option, especially for startups or brands looking to expand their product line quickly. Manufacturers like luckyyoga often have a catalog of proven sports bra designs that can be adapted to your needs.

    Which One is Right for You?

  • OEM is suited for brands that need unique designs, proprietary features, or have a strong technical team.
  • ODM is ideal for brands seeking speed to market, lower development costs, and proven designs.
  • MOQ: Minimum Order Quantities Explained

    MOQ is the minimum number of units a manufacturer will produce in a single order. This is a critical factor in your inventory planning and budget.

    Why MOQs Exist

  • Material Procurement: Manufacturers purchase fabrics and components in bulk to get competitive pricing. Lower quantities would increase material costs.
  • Production Efficiency: Setting up a production line requires time and labor. A higher MOQ spreads these costs over more units, reducing the per-unit cost.
  • Economies of Scale: Larger orders allow for more efficient use of machinery and labor.
  • Typical MOQs for Sports Bras

    MOQs can vary widely depending on the manufacturer and the complexity of the design. For a basic sports bra, an MOQ might be as low as 300-500 units per color, while more complex designs with custom materials may require 1,000+ units. luckyyoga offers flexible MOQs to accommodate both small startups and large enterprises, making it easier for new brands to test the market.

    Strategies to Manage MOQs

  • Pre-Order Campaigns: Gauge demand before placing a large order.
  • Mix and Match: Order multiple colors or styles within the same production run to reach the MOQ.
  • Negotiate: Some manufacturers are willing to lower MOQs for an increased per-unit price.
  • Quality Control: The Backbone of Manufacturing

    Quality control (QC) is non-negotiable in sports bra production. A poorly constructed bra can lead to discomfort, lack of support, and even injury. Here’s how top manufacturers ensure quality.

    In-Line and Final Inspections

  • In-Line Inspection: During the sewing process, inspectors check for stitching defects, alignment issues, and fabric flaws. This allows for immediate correction.
  • Final Inspection: After completion, a random sample (or 100% for premium lines) is checked against a quality standard. This includes dimensional checks, seam strength testing, and visual inspection.
  • Testing Protocols

  • Fabric Testing: Tensile strength, pilling resistance, color fastness to washing and perspiration, and moisture management properties are tested.
  • Elastic Recovery: Testing ensures that the underband and straps return to their original shape after repeated stretching.
  • Seam Integrity: Seams are pulled to test for breakage.
  • Washing Tests: Simulated washing cycles to ensure the bra maintains its shape, color, and performance.
  • The Role of Certifications

    Common Mistakes in Sports Bra Manufacturing

    Avoiding these pitfalls can save you time, money, and your brand’s reputation.

  • Ignoring Fabric Performance: Choosing fashion over function can lead to a bra that fails to support or wick moisture.
  • Incorrect Sizing: Sports bra sizing is different from regular bra sizing. Using the wrong size chart leads to poor fit and returns.
  • Poor Strap Design: Straps that are too thin or not adjustable can cause discomfort and offer insufficient support.
  • Overlooking Elastic Quality: Cheap elastic loses its stretch quickly, compromising support.
  • Inadequate Quality Control: Skipping inspections to save costs can result in defective products reaching customers.
